Seems like the battery is failing and needs to be replaced.
Does the laptop turn on and stay on if the charger is left connected?
If the laptop stays on, create a battery report to check the status of the battery.
Once you have the report, compare the Design Capacity value versus the Full Charge Capacity value. For a good battery they should nearly be the same.
You can work out the battery status as a percentage by using the formula Full Charge Capacity value x 100 ÷ Design Capacity value.
If the battery needs replacing search online for 933321-855 to find suppliers that suit you best.
